/execute -> fait poser un bloc mais ne disparait pas

DemonForce_

Aventurier
31 Juillet 2017
34
1
8
Bonjour à tous, j'ai un petit souci d'une commande /execute
Je met la commande :
/execute @p ~ ~ ~ detect ~ ~-1 ~ wool 13 setblock ~ ~-2 ~ redstone_block
Dans un commande block en répetition/Toujours Actif
donc, je vais sur un bloc de laine verte, la redstone_block se pose en dessous de la laine verte
et quand je repart, la redstone_block ne disparait pas :/
Un moyen de la faire disparaitre ?
J'ai essayé le /setblock x y z air (Répétition/Toujours actif), il repart mais ne se repose pas...
 

Myuto

Une pomme
22 Juin 2016
399
174
155
Bonjour,
Il y a plusieurs moyen plus ou moins optimisé, tout dépend du contexte. Explique un peu mieux ce que tu veux faire. Par exemple, est-que c'est un sol entièrement de laine ou juste 1 bloc ici et là ?
 

DemonForce_

Aventurier
31 Juillet 2017
34
1
8
En gros, quand on va sur la laine verte, toutes les blocs en béton vert diparaissent
 

Fichiers joints

  • Capture10.PNG
    Capture10.PNG
    236.9 KB · Affichages: 189
  • Capture11 - Copie.PNG
    Capture11 - Copie.PNG
    1.6 Mo · Affichages: 240

Myuto

Une pomme
22 Juin 2016
399
174
155
bon, je précise que mes systèmes peuvent être assez restrictif donc non-réutilisable. Bref tu peux tout simplement faire que le bloc de redstone s'enlève lorsqu'il marche sur la concrete blanche si mes yeux ne ce trompe pas.
 

Myuto

Une pomme
22 Juin 2016
399
174
155
Ouais, bon je crois que j'ai mal compris.
Donc, lorsque le joueur marche sur la laine verte, les bloc de concrete verte s'enlève, et quand il ne marche plus dessus les bloc de concrete verte re pop. Donc je te propose cette solution.
Code:
/execute @p ~ ~ ~ detect ~ ~-1 ~ wool 13 (tu enlève ton mur avec un fill ici)
/execute @p ~ ~ ~ detect ~ ~-1 ~ quartz_block 0 (tu fill ton mur)